Worlds End, Art Endures: Sci Fi, AI & Uncertain Futures

  • Humanities Hall, LIU Post 720 Northern Boulevard Greenvale, NY, 11548 United States (map)

In richly imagined new science fiction novels, Erika Swyler and Stacy Nathaniel Jackson bring us detailed future cities devastated by cataclysm and natural disaster, where human endurance is marked by attention to art, archives, and encroaching AI. A bio-prosthetist fears the end of her specialized work. A young archivist curating African American ephemera slowly loses touch with reality. Is AI friend or foe? What becomes of their life’s work when machines intervene?

AUTHORS: Erika Swyler, Stacy Nathaniel Jackson
